📅  最后修改于: 2023-12-03 15:24:55.140000             🧑  作者: Mango
iframe是一个内联框架,可以在一个网页中嵌入另外一个网页。有时候我们需要将一个网页设置成全屏显示,但是iframe默认只会显示嵌入网页的一部分。本文介绍如何设置全屏iframe。
可以通过JavaScript来实现全屏iframe的效果。具体实现方式如下:
var iframe = document.getElementById('myIframe'); // 获取iframe元素
if (iframe) {
var height = document.documentElement.clientHeight; // 获取浏览器窗口高度
iframe.style.height = height + 'px'; // 设置iframe的高度为浏览器窗口高度
}
在以上代码中,我们首先通过document.getElementById()方法获取到要操作的iframe元素,然后获取浏览器窗口的高度,并设置iframe的高度为浏览器窗口高度。
还可以通过CSS来实现全屏iframe的效果。具体实现方式如下:
#myIframe {
position: fixed;
top: 0;
left: 0;
width: 100%;
height: 100%;
}
在以上代码中,我们给需要设置成全屏的iframe元素设置了以下样式:
通过以上两种方式,可以实现全屏iframe的效果。使用JavaScript的方式可以在需要的时候动态的设置iframe的高度,而使用CSS的方式则更加简单便捷。针对不同的需求,选择合适的方式来设置全屏iframe即可。